Jan
10: United Nations meets for the first time in London
31: Yugoslavia's new constitution, modeling the Soviet Union, establishes 6 constituent republics (Bosnia and Herzegovina, Croatia, Macedonia, Montenegro, Serbia and Slovenia).
Feb
1: The Kingdom of Hungary becomes a republic.
14: The ENIAC (Electronic Numerical Integrator and Computer), an early general-purpose electronic computer, is unveiled at the Univ. of Pennsylvania; it weighs 60,000 pounds (over 27 tons).
15: Canada announces a ring of Canadian communist spies based at the Soviet embassy in Ottawa, were passing atomic bomb secrets to Russia. After defecting, Igor Gouzenko revealed the operation.
Mar
6: Ho Chí Minh signs an agreement with France, which recognizes Vietnam as an autonomous state in the Indochinese Federation and the French Union.
